Re: How to sprout old pepper seeds?
Well, you can certainly try. If you get anything to sprout, report back on what you did/
Use a lot of seeds. Keep the planting warm & humid (I use Saran Wrap until something sprouts). WAIT A LONG TIME: 6 months, watering as needed.
For tomatoes, they say soak them in water with a pinch of the blue Miracle Grow fertilizer. I think it's 24 hours. I have no idea if this would work for pepper seeds. Peppers seem to want a lot of heat to grow, so plant in a warm place.
You could also try several different methods. Take most of the seeds from the jar with a lot of seeds. Divide them into groups:
1. soak in plain water 24 hours, then plant.
2. soak in Miracle Grow water 24 hours, then plant.
3. soak for 4 hours, then plant.
4. don't soak, just plant
5. any other conditions you can think of
Label each condition well. Use a lot of seeds. Keep the planting warm & humid (I use Saran Wrap until something sprouts). WAIT A LONG TIME: 6 months, watering as needed.
If I was desperate, I think I'd try the option of exposing seeds to several conditions. The waiting 6 months is necessary.

Re: How to sprout old pepper seeds?
I've read that a 24 hr soak in a .15% hydrogen peroxide (h2o2) solution will help "re-oxygenate" the seed coats of old seeds, and improve germination. About 5 tsp of over-the-counter h2o2 (3%), added to 16 oz of water...None of my seeds are very old yet, so I can't vouch for this method....

Re: How to sprout old pepper seeds?
You can also try to scarify the seed coat, and soften them up a bit, by shaking the seeds up in an medicine bottle (or jar, or whatever) with some fine grit sandpaper. I usually do this to older seeds before I do an overnight soak in a hydrogen peroxide solution

Re: How to sprout old pepper seeds?
Yup. I do it every year

Just make sure it's a fine grit (higher number!). I usually use 150 grit or higher
To be clear: I mean shaking them up (by hand) in a pill bottle, NOT running pepper seeds through an electric belt sander!
